The Flat Door Code

Stray, the Flat Door Code location

One of the first barriers you come across is a locked door at the end of a dark hallway. Your new drone friend leads you to a keypad that needs an access code. Before this door is an opening to a very dark room. Turn on the drone's flashlight to illuminate it. On the left, a whiteboard sits atop a shelf with bottles obscuring some red text.

Once you use your divine cat powers of knocking things off of ledges, you'll see that the code for the door is 3748. Enter these numbers into the keypad to unlock the door.

The Slums Safe Code

The Slums Safe location, Stray

Facing the Guardian, soon after entering Slums, take a left towards Morusque, the guitar player. If you continue down this street and take another left, there will be a safe in a pile of trash with a note on it. This note needs to be deciphered by Elliot. You'll need to scratch the door of Elliot Programming in order for someone to let you in.

Here, Elliot will tell you that the place you need to look for is Dufer Bar. Once inside, jump on the bar and knock down the picture of a beach just above the neon sign. This will reveal four digits written on the wall. This is the code for the slums safe, 1283. Entering this code will grant you Sheet Music 8/8.

The Slums Door Code

Shortly after, the Rooftop section is where you'll come back to the Slums and enter Seamus' house. There is a hidden door in this room, and the code to open it is presented as a riddle. First, hop up on the counter to knock over all the picture frames hanging on the walls to reveal the secrets.

The first frame reveals the hint, "Time Will Tell," and the fourth frame reveals the door's keypad. The clue is in reference to the 4 clocks above the couch. The time indicated on these clocks is the 4 digits of the code. Pay no attention here to the 16 hours on the faces of the clocks.

The code to unlock the door is 2511.

Midtown Safe Code

In Chapter 10, upon entering Midtown, head over to the second shop on the right. There, you'll find a hidden safe in the top left corner of the room on top of some shelves. You won't have to look too far for the code as it's in the same room.

The translation reads "2458:edoC". It should be obvious that the text is written backward. Reverse the text, and you'll get "Code: 8542." Enter those four digits in the correct order, 8542, and you'll open the safe. The reward for opening this code is a Cat Badge collectible.
